> I've determined what the problem is , or seems to be. The real fix will 
> have to come from the Gutsy developers fixing the regression in the Via 
> drivers (IDE or PATA) or from me installing Hardy, which I haven't done 
> yet, just booted the Live CD. I did install the Hardy kernel 
> (linux-image-2.6.24-15-386_2.6.24-15.27_i386.deb) and it works fine with 
> my Via chipset. The drives are recognized as SCSI devices, the pata_via 
> and libata modules are loaded and working, none of the IDE modules are 
> loaded. The Hardy kernel isn't compatible with the Gutsy version of Cups 
> or VBox though so I'll stay with the Feisty kernel until the official 
> release of Hardy.

Interesting. Thanks for the update.

You might want to start prepping for the Hardy upgrade - it's only 15
days away, so I reckon that it'll be sound in about a month. I'd start
making backups & then copy/move your home directories over to an
alternate partition, or drive. That way you can do a fresh Hardy install
and won't lose your home data. Note: you'll need to do a fresh install
anyway as you can't upgrade from Fiesty to Hardy.
